Chris Triantafyllidis comments on APOEL football club's potential ownership change
Following the APOEL Football Company's General Meeting, legal expert and former president Chris Triantafyllidis expressed concerns regarding a proposed investment agreement. Triantafyllidis claims that the deal would grant exclusive decision-making power to foreign investors through Class A shares. He argues that this arrangement leaves local club supporters without any control over the club's future. The lawyer noted that complex legal jargon was used during the meeting, which he believes prevented many attendees from fully understanding the implications. Despite his strong reservations, Triantafyllidis concluded that there is no other viable alternative to ensure the club's survival. He emphasized that accepting this painful solution is necessary unless another option emerges immediately. The situation reflects a critical turning point for the club, with Triantafyllidis placing responsibility on recent management administrations.
